And BTW, saying a FDM printer at 0.8 is the same quality as a resin. It just isn’t true. For high details, I print at a 20 micron layer height. Mid range detail is 50 microns, not 800 microns. For a single miniature, Bambu is faster, but when you can put 30+ miniatures on a single plate for some of the larger resin printers, you get that time back as it doesn’t take any longer to print 30 than it does 1.
